- The distance between Cheraw, Sc, Usa and Barreiras, Brazil is approximately 6,377 km or 3,963 mi.
- To reach Cheraw, Sc in this distance one would set out from Barreiras bearing 326.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Cheraw, Sc bearing 318.4° or NW .
- Cheraw, Sc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Barreiras has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Cheraw, Sc is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Barreiras is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 8.5 °C (15.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18 °C (32.4°F) more in Cheraw, Sc.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 112.2 mm (4.4 in) more which is equivalent to 112.2 l/m² (2.75 US gal/ft²) or 1,122,000 l/ha (119,949 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.8° lower in Cheraw, Sc than in Barreiras.
